## Handover: Siftgate Bloom Filter

Context for the upcoming release: Siftgate sits in front of the Kettleworth KV store and short-circuits lookups for absent keys. The filter is rebuilt nightly; if the rebuild fails, the stale filter causes false negatives for keys written that day, which shows up as phantom cache misses. The release includes a size bump to keep the false-positive rate under 1%, so watch memory on the edge nodes. Rebuild and rollback instructions are on the page below.

operations page: https://confluence.lumicsys.internal/projects/display/projects/display

Thinking about flipping on permessage-deflate in Pipecrane? Hold up — it's a genuine tradeoff. Compression saves us real bandwidth on chatty dashboard streams, but it chews CPU on the gateway boxes and has bitten us twice with memory bloat under high fan-out. The Transport Guild owns this decision and keeps a running doc of benchmark results, so check that before proposing changes. For anything beyond the doc — config reviews, new benchmarks, or "is this safe?" questions — reach the guild at the address below.

escalation mailbox, kaweg-kahif: druwyn.sordor@nelvroworks.corp

Ticket: Config drift in the Larkspur retention sweeper. While reviewing last week's purge logs, I noticed the sweeper on the Quillhaven cluster is deleting records at 30 days, while the staging deployment honors the agreed 90-day window. Nothing in the repo explains the divergence, so I suspect a hand-edited override survived the last redeploy. Please compare carefully against the committed manifest before approving. For reference, the values currently live on Quillhaven are as follows.

service settings:
druwyn:
  log_level: debug
  metrics_host: metrics.druwyn.tolvaqlabs.internal
  pool_size: 32

## Deployment

Textgate's encoding sniffer runs as a sidecar next to the upload service. Deploy both together; the sniffer inspects the first 64 KB of each uploaded text file and tags it before storage. Mismatched tags block ingestion, so keep the confidence threshold sane. The sidecar reads its runtime settings from the values below.

deployment values, yafop-fahap:
[lamwyn]
team = silath
access_code = ac_166fb2
host = lamwyn.orvexgrid.example
port = 9300
owner = pelael.praius
peer = istiel.zarqeldyn.corp